Hey everyone...

I live in Waterloo, ON (for my school). I went to Toronto three weeks ago but TL had some serious transmission problem when I got there, so I got it towed to the nearest dealership (Acura of Norto Toronto). It also had some navigation problem (takes about 30-50mins to start; keeps on rebooting by itself till then). It was a saturday morning so seemed like they didn't bother fixing it that day and decided to work on it from monday. Then I headed back to Waterloo and thought it would be done by next weekend or so.
Next friday, I called them before I went there cause I had a lot of school stuff to do didn't want to waste time moving back and forth (which would take about three hours). They told me the car was ready, so I went there to pick it up the same day. But when I went there, they told me it wasn't and that they looked at the wrong work order; the tranny was replaced but there were still some other problems needed to be fixed. So I was like what the -_-.. I went back to Waterloo, and got a call from them on monday saying that it's ready, but not the navi (they say they won't diagnose it cause it had an aftermarket parts..a rear view cam. but the problem had been there even before I installed it). But then after a while, some other guy there told me the navi CAN be repaired or replaced under warranty, provided that I pay a 1hr labour fee for diagnosing it (because of the aftermarket parts). My TL is '05 and 66k km fyi. Then I called that guy again after a few days and he said he will tell the mechanics to look into it. He called me back, saying that it's NOT under warranty anymore cause it went over 60k..and that it's THREE hours labour fee, not one..then why the eff did he say it's under warranty in the first place -_-. So I was like screw this, I can't wait any longer and need the damn thing right now.

Long story short, the two service managers there say different things everytime I talk to them. Might be cause of my age but like serisouly..wtf this took me like three weeks. I'm not expecting them to treat me like a royal customer or w/e but at least do things on time and be consistent in what they say.

I also got kinda ripped off in Fairview Acura (which is in where I live) a while ago for replacing break pads.

So..is it just me, or are most of the Acura dealerships like this?
Have you guys ever had any bad experiences like this?
I wonder if Lexus is any better for these stuff.
